Common Causes of Main Line Blockages

Understanding what leads to main line clogs is the first step in prevention. While every property is different, there are several culprits that frequently cause trouble for drains in this community. One of the most common is the accumulation of grease, fats, and oils. When poured down the drain, these substances cool and harden, sticking to the inside of pipes and gradually narrowing the passageway. Over time, this buildup can trap other debris, forming a stubborn clog that’s difficult to remove without professional tools.

Another major offender is tree root intrusion. Roots naturally seek out moisture, and even the smallest crack in a sewer line can attract them. Once inside, roots grow rapidly, creating a tangled mass that blocks wastewater flow. This is especially problematic in neighborhoods with mature trees or older clay pipes. Other common causes include flushing non-degradable items like wipes, paper towels, or feminine hygiene products, as well as the buildup of soap scum and mineral deposits.

How Professional Drain Cleaning Services Work

When it comes to clearing main line blockages, professional drain cleaning services use a combination of experience, specialized equipment, and proven techniques to get the job done right. The process typically begins with a thorough assessment of your plumbing system, often using video camera inspection to pinpoint the exact location and cause of the blockage. Once identified, plumbers select the most effective method for removal.

One common approach is mechanical snaking, where a flexible auger is fed into the pipe to break up and extract the clog. For tougher obstructions, hydro jetting may be used, which involves blasting high-pressure water through the pipes to scour away grease, roots, and debris. These methods not only clear the immediate blockage but also help clean the pipe walls, reducing the risk of future clogs. In some cases, minor repairs may be needed if the inspection reveals damaged or collapsed sections of pipe.

Signs Your Main Line Needs Attention

Recognizing the early warning signs of a main line problem can save you from major headaches down the road. One of the most common indicators is slow drainage throughout the property, not just in a single sink or tub. If multiple fixtures are backing up at once, it often points to a blockage in the main line rather than a localized issue. Gurgling noises from drains or toilets, foul odors coming from plumbing fixtures, and water pooling around floor drains are other red flags that shouldn’t be ignored.

In some cases, you might notice water backing up into the lowest point of your building, such as a basement shower or floor drain. This is a clear sign that wastewater has nowhere to go and is being forced back up the line. Persistent clogs that return even after plunging or snaking individual drains are another indication that the problem lies deeper in the system. Addressing these signs promptly with professional help can prevent more extensive damage and higher repair costs.

Comparing DIY Methods and Professional Solutions

Many property owners are tempted to tackle drain problems on their own, especially with the wide array of chemical cleaners and drain snakes available at hardware stores. While these DIY solutions can sometimes clear minor clogs, they often fall short when it comes to main line blockages. Chemical cleaners may provide temporary relief, but they can also damage pipes and harm the environment. Store-bought snakes are usually too short or flimsy to reach deep obstructions, and improper use can even worsen the issue by compacting the clog or scratching the pipe walls.

Professional plumbers, on the other hand, have access to industrial-grade equipment and years of experience. They can quickly diagnose the problem, choose the right tool for the job, and ensure that the blockage is completely removed without risking further damage. In addition, professionals can spot early signs of pipe deterioration, root intrusion, or other underlying issues that DIYers might miss. This comprehensive approach not only solves the immediate problem but also helps prevent future headaches.

The Role of Technology in Modern Drain Clearing

Advancements in plumbing technology have revolutionized the way professionals approach main line drain clearing. Gone are the days of guesswork and invasive digging. Today, plumbers use state-of-the-art tools like video inspection cameras, hydro jetting machines, and electronic locators to diagnose and resolve issues with precision and minimal disruption.

Video inspection allows technicians to see inside the pipes in real time, identifying the exact location and nature of a blockage. This not only speeds up the repair process but also ensures that the right solution is applied. Hydro jetting uses high-pressure water to blast away even the toughest clogs, leaving pipes clean and free of residue. Electronic locators help pinpoint buried pipes and potential trouble spots, reducing the need for unnecessary excavation.

These technological advances mean faster, more effective service for property owners. They also help plumbers spot potential issues before they become emergencies, allowing for targeted repairs and preventative maintenance.
